Enhydris was funded by several organizations:
- From 2005 to 2015 by NTUA (Antonis Christofides was an employee and worked on Enhydris as part of his work at Itia).
- In 2009-2010 by the Ministry of Environment of Greece as part of the Hydroscope project.
- In 2013-2014 by the TEI of Epirus as part of the IRMA project.
- In 2015 by GRNET as an open technology project.
- In 2018-2021 by NTUA and ICCS as part of the OpenHi project, funded by the EU-Greece Sectoral Structural framework “Antagonistikotita”.
